@import url("border.css");
@import url("widget.css");

@import url("red/color.css");

/*在这里可以设置前台的颜色皮肤，目前此模板已经预设了四套颜色分案
@import url("red/color.css");
只要把上面四种颜色方案任意个替换第三行的就可以了
*/

@import url("pageFrame_leftMain.css");

/*在这里可以设置左右分栏，目前一共预设两种分栏方式
下面这个是主区域在右边，侧边栏在左面的布局
@import url("pageFrame_rightMain.css");
下面这个是主区域在左边，侧边栏在右面的布局
@import url("pageFrame_leftMain.css");


*/

body {font-family: "Arial";font-size: 12px;color: #666666;line-height:20px; padding:0; margin:0}
a{color:#464646; text-decoration:none;}
a:hover{color:#FFA500; text-decoration:underline;}

.AllWrap{ margin:0 auto; width:1000px}
.AllWrapInside{ margin:0 auto; width:1000px; }

.banquan{height:150px; width:100%;   text-align:center; overflow:hidden;}


.headerInfo                { height:200px; position:relative; z-index:2}
	.headerInfo  .logo     { position:absolute; left:0; top:3px }
	.headerInfo  .topMenu  { position:absolute; right:28px; top:14px;}
	.headerInfo  .topMenu a{ text-decoration:underline;}
	.headerInfo  .info     { position:absolute; left:540px; top:13px; width: 200px; }
	.headerInfo  .info1     { position:absolute; left:830px; top:75px; width: 164px; }
		.headerInfo  .info2     { position:absolute; left:850px; top:119px; width: 115px; }
	.headerInfo  .cartBar  { height:29px; left:814px; position:absolute; top:165px; width:196px; font-size:13px;}
  .headerInfo  .menu     { position:absolute; height:40px; line-height:35px; left:24px; top:126px }
	.headerInfo  .submenu  { position:absolute; height:22px; line-height:35px; left:2px; top:87px }
	.headerInfo  .menu li a { width:94px; height:29px; display:block; float:left; text-align:center; line-height:29px; font-size:15px; color:#fff}
	.headerInfo  .menu li a:hover  {text-decoration:none;}
	.headerInfo  .headerSearchBar  { position:absolute; left:31px; top:157px; height:34px; line-height:34px; color:#000}
	.headerInfo  .headerSearchBar a  { color:#000; }
	.headerInfo  .loginBar         { height:23px; right:124px; position:absolute; top:46px;}
	.headerInfo  .zpimg    { position:absolute;height:47px; left:225px; top:22px; width:150px;}
	.headerInfo  .text    { position:absolute; left:225px; top:80px;}
	.headerInfo  .myacc    { position:absolute; left:886px; top:43px;height:26px;}



.topMainBannerArea{float:left; overflow:hidden}
.topMainBannerArea .a{ width:564px;height:250px; float:left; }
.topMainBannerArea .aa{   margin-top:5px; float:left;margin-left:2px; }
.topMainBannerArea .a1{ width:560px;height:120px; position:relative;z-index:0;}
.topMainBannerArea .b{ width:218px; float:right; }
.topMainBannerArea .b1{ background:url(affiche-bg.gif)  no-repeat 6px 0px;float:right; width:218px; margin-top:8px;}
.topMainBannerArea .b1_gg{ width:200px; margin-left:12px; margin-top:4px; }

.bannerad {float:right; width:785px; overflow:hidden}
.bannerad1 {float:center; width:205px;}
.bannerad11 {float:center; width:205px;height=100px;}


.mainColumn       { width:785px; margin-bottom:5px;}

.sideColumn     {float:left; width:205px; overflow:hidden; margin-top:4px;}
.sideColumn .sideWrapTop     { background:url(sider-top.gif)  no-repeat; height:10px; overflow:hidden; }
.sideColumn .sideWrapBg     { background:url(sider-bg.gif) ; }
.sideColumn .sideWrapBottom   { background:url(sider-bottom.gif) no-repeat; height:11px;}
.sideColumn .AdvBanner img    { margin-top:2px;}

.sideColumn1    {float:left; width:205px; margin-top:4px;border:1px solid #ccc;}
.sideColumn1 .sideWrapTop     { height:1px; }


.ShopCartWrap{ cursor:pointer}


.tabcontent{width:511px}
.tabcontent .body{ background:url(tabcontentbg.gif) no-repeat;_height:50px;}
.tabcontent .bottom{ background:url(tabcontentbg.gif) no-repeat 0 bottom; height:10px; margin-top:-5px;}
.tabcontent1{width:785px;}
.tabcontent1 .body{ background:url(tabcontentbg1.jpg) no-repeat;_height:40px; position:relative;}
.tabcontent1  .title   { position:absolute; right:10; top:0px }
.tabcontent2{width:785px;}
.tabcontent2 .body{ background:url(tabcontentbg2.jpg) no-repeat;_height:40px;}
.tabcontent3{width:785px;}
.tabcontent3 .body{ background:url(tabcontentbg3.jpg) no-repeat;_height:40px;}
.tabcontent4{width:785px;}
.tabcontent4 .body{ background:url(tabcontentbg4.jpg) no-repeat;_height:40px;}
.tabcontent5{width:785px;}
.tabcontent5 .body{ background:url(tabcontentbg5.jpg) no-repeat;_height:40px;}

.middleitmeshow{background:#fff url(middleitemshowbg.gif) repeat-x;}
.middleitmeshow .showitem { padding:15px 0 0 40px;}
.middleitmeshow .showitem .pic{ position:relative}
.middleitmeshow .showitem .pic .siderintro{ position:absolute; top:0; left:-30px; width: 22px; height: 106px; color:#fff; line-height:14px}
.middleitmeshow .red{ background:url(middleitemshowTitle-red.gif) no-repeat}
.middleitmeshow .yellow{ background:url(middleitemshowTitle-yellow.gif) no-repeat}
.middleitmeshow .green{ background:url(middleitemshowTitle-green.gif) no-repeat}
.middleitmeshow .middleitmeshowArt { border-top:1px solid #ccc;}
.middleitmeshow .middleitmeshowArt h6{ margin:2px; text-align:left;}


.middleSep{ border-top:1px solid #ddd; border-bottom:1px solid #ddd;padding:10px 0; margin:10px auto}
.middleSep .VsepTips{ float:left; width:12px; padding:3px; color:#fff; line-height:14px; }
.middleSep .colorGreen{ background:#b7b82d}
.middleSep .colorYellow{ background:#b89c2d}
.middleSep .colorRed{ background:#b82d55}
.middleSep .middleSepContent{ float:left; width:161px; margin-right:5px; border-right:1px solid #ddd; margin-right:10px }
.middleSep .middleSepContent .GoodsListWrap{ text-align:left; padding:0;}
.middleSep .middleSepContent .GoodsListWrap h6{ margin:0;} 

.middleCulomnPic{ margin:5px auto; text-align:center}
.middleCulomnPic img{ border:1px solid #ccc; margin:10px 0}

.vcat .c-cat-depth-1 { padding:0; margin:0; overflow:hidden;_height:1%}
.vcat .c-cat-depth-1 ul{ padding:0; margin:0}
.vcat .c-cat-depth-2 { padding:0;padding-left:1px;}
.vcat .c-cat-depth-2  table{width:100%;}
.vcat .c-cat-depth-2  td{width:10%; padding:1px; margin:0;}
.vcat .c-cat-depth-2  td a{ display:block; border:1px solid #FDB92D; text-align:center; padding:1px 1px;}

.TopMsg { width:1000px;
	background-image: url(bg_top_msg.gif);
	background-repeat: no-repeat;
	background-position: center bottom;
	font-weight: bold;
	color: #CC0000;
	text-align: center;
	padding-top: 3px;
	padding-right: 5px;
	padding-bottom: 3px;
	padding-left: 5px;
}

.Foot1{ background:#fff; margin-top:6px;}
#Foot{ background:#fff; margin-top:0px;}

.FootLinks { height:250px; background: url(footer.jpg)  no-repeat; position:relative; z-index:2;}
	.FootLinks  .f1    { position:absolute; left:325px; top:132px;}
  .FootLinks  .f2    { position:absolute; left:480px; top:132px;}
	.FootLinks  .f3    { position:absolute; left:655px; top:132px;}
	.FootLinks  .f4    { position:absolute; left:820px; top:132px;}



.headerInfo .menu li  div{ padding:3px; margin:0; line-height:20px;}
.headerInfo .menu li  .v-m-page a{ color:#000;}
	   
div#MainPromotionBanner{
	width:564px;
	height:250px;
	background:#ffffcc;
}
#MainPromotionBanner #SlidePlayer {
	position:relative;
	margin: 0 auto;
}
#MainPromotionBanner .Slides{
	padding: 0;
	margin: 0;
	list-style: none;
	height: 250px;
	overflow: hidden;
	border:2px solid #fff;
}
#MainPromotionBanner .Slides li {
	float: left;
	width: 560px;
	height: 253px;
}

#MainPromotionBanner .Slides img{
	border:0;
	display: block;
	width: 560px;
	height: 253px;	
}

#MainPromotionBanner .SlideTriggers{
	margin: 0;
	padding: 0;
	list-style: none; 
	position: absolute; 
	top: 230px; 
	right: 5px;
	z-index: 10;
	height: 25px;	
}
#MainPromotionBanner .SlideTriggers li{
	float: left;
	display: inline;
	color: #FF0066;
	text-align: center;
	line-height:15px;
	width: 33px;
	height: 15px;
	font-family: Arial;
	font-size:12px;
	cursor: pointer;
	overflow: hidden; 
	margin:1px 1px;
	background: url(http://www.sumaimai.com/themes/sumaimai/flash/slide_trigger.jpg) no-repeat center center;
}
#MainPromotionBanner .SlideTriggers li.Current{ 
	color:#fff; 
	background: url(http://www.sumaimai.com/themes/sumaimai/flash/slide_trigger_c.jpg) no-repeat center center;
	border:0; 
	font-weight:bold;
	font-size: 14px;
	line-height: 15px;
	height: 15px;
	width:33px;
	margin:1px 1px; 
}	      
